Implementación del algoritmo criptográfico AES (Advanced Encryption Standard) para un controlador de tráfico vehicular

Fecha

Autor corporativo

Título de la revista

ISSN de la revista

Título del volumen

Editor

Universidad Distrital Francisco José de Caldas. Colombia

Compartir

Director

Altmetric

Resumen

Descripción

Este artículo presenta la implementación del algoritmo criptográfico AES-128 (Advanced Encryption Standard) en un microcontrolador de 8-bits ATMega128 basado en la necesidad del envío de información confidencial de un controlador de tráfico vehicular por una red IP (Internet Protocol) a un servidor operando con el software LabVIEW (Laboratory Virtual Instrumentation Engineering Workbench). Usando las funcionalidades de la tarjeta BigAVR de Atmel, se diseña el código en lenguaje BASIC mediante el compilador MikroBasic y como interfaz de comunicación el controlador ENC28j60. Asimismo, para que sea posible establecer la comunicación encriptada entre el servidor y el controlador de tráfico, se realiza en LabVIEW el cifrado y descifrado AES, mostrando los tiempos y resultados finales de los procesos implicados en un ciclo de cifrado. Igualmente, se argumenta la importancia del uso criptográfico en la información administrada por un controlador de tráfico vehicular monitoreado a través de una central remota.

Palabras clave

AES, ethernet, LabVIEW, microcontrolador, semáforo, tráfico vehicular.

Citación

Colecciones